Project Overview
Piedmont Atlanta Hospital, located at 1968 Peachtree Road NW in Atlanta's Buckhead neighborhood, has filed permits for a major commercial alteration valued at $20.4 million. The project is part of Piedmont Healthcare's ongoing expansion of its flagship campus, which has already seen over $600 million in investment through its Master Facility Project — including a 16-story tower and 870,000+ square feet of new construction.
This latest alteration phase continues the hospital's growth trajectory as it addresses increasing demand for services in one of metro Atlanta's fastest-growing corridors. With 643 beds and designation as a top cardiac, cancer, and orthopedic center, every square foot of this facility requires sophisticated building technology.

Low-Voltage Systems Breakdown
This project requires six distinct LV systems, making it one of the more complex hospital alteration scopes currently in the Atlanta permit pipeline. Hospital environments demand the highest standards of reliability, code compliance, and integration between systems.
| System | Category | Scope Description | Complexity |
|---|---|---|---|
| Structured Cabling | Data/Network | Cat6A backbone and horizontal runs for patient rooms, nurse stations, and clinical areas. Must support EMR workstations, Wi-Fi APs, and medical device connectivity. | High |
| Access Control | Security | Card reader and credential systems for restricted areas including pharmacy, surgical suites, and patient floors. Integration with existing campus-wide security platform. | High |
| CCTV | Security | IP camera coverage for entrances, corridors, parking structures, and sensitive areas. Hospital-grade systems require HIPAA-compliant placement and storage. | Medium-High |
| Nurse Call | Clinical | Patient-to-nurse communication system for all bed positions. Must integrate with staff assignment, real-time locating (RTLS), and clinical workflow platforms. | High |
| Fire Alarm | Life Safety | Addressable fire alarm system modifications for altered spaces. Hospital occupancy classification requires the most stringent detection, notification, and suppression integration. | High |
| DAS (Distributed Antenna System) | Wireless | In-building cellular coverage for first responder communications and public safety. Hospitals require reliable RF coverage throughout every floor and stairwell. | High |
Estimated Low-Voltage Value
Based on industry benchmarks for hospital construction, low-voltage systems typically represent 5-8% of total project value, with a baseline of 6.5% for medical facilities. With six systems in scope, the system count multiplier of 1.15x applies.
| Metric | Value |
|---|---|
| Total Project Value | $20,400,000 |
| Hospital LV Baseline | 6.5% |
| System Count Multiplier (6 systems) | 1.15x |
| Estimated LV Value | $1,524,900 |
| Estimation Method | Calculated (Industry Benchmark) |
At an estimated $1.52 million in low-voltage work, this project represents a substantial single-site opportunity. Hospital alteration work often carries higher margins than new construction due to phasing complexity, infection control requirements, and the need to maintain operations in adjacent patient care areas during installation.
Skills and Certifications Required
Hospital LV work demands the highest tier of contractor qualifications. Here is what teams bidding on this project should have in their toolkit:
| System | Key Certifications | Critical Skills |
|---|---|---|
| Structured Cabling | BICSI INST1/INST2, RCDD | Cat6A termination, fiber splicing, pathway design in healthcare environments |
| Access Control | PSP/CPP, manufacturer certs (Lenel, Genetec, etc.) | Door hardware integration, credential management, campus-wide system integration |
| CCTV | Manufacturer certs, CompTIA Network+ | IP camera installation, VMS configuration, HIPAA-compliant placement |
| Nurse Call | Manufacturer certs (Hill-Rom, Rauland, etc.), NICET | Clinical workflow integration, RTLS, pillow speaker installation |
| Fire Alarm | NICET Level II-IV | Addressable system programming, hospital occupancy code compliance, device placement per NFPA 72 |
| DAS | BICSI RCDD, RF engineering training | Antenna placement, signal propagation modeling, carrier coordination, public safety compliance |
Market Signal
Piedmont's continued investment in its Atlanta campus reflects a broader trend across the Southeast healthcare market. Georgia's population growth — particularly in metro Atlanta — is driving demand for expanded hospital capacity, and Piedmont is not alone. Grady Health System, Emory Healthcare, and Northside Hospital have all filed significant construction permits in the past 18 months.
For LV contractors, the healthcare vertical remains one of the most reliable sources of complex, high-margin work. Projects like this one require specialized knowledge that limits competition to qualified firms, and the ongoing nature of hospital campus expansions creates repeat business opportunities. Contractors who establish relationships with health system facility teams during alteration phases often win follow-on work as campuses continue to grow.
The combination of DAS, nurse call, and fire alarm in a single project is particularly notable. These are among the highest-barrier-to-entry LV systems, requiring specific certifications and insurance. Firms that can self-perform across all six systems here have a meaningful competitive advantage.
